In case you still don’t know what Web 2.0 really is, it’s supposed to mean the new “version” of the Internet. That boils down to social media: social networking sites like Facebook, Twitter, MySpace and LinkedIn, plus blogs, forums and even Wikipedia. In short, the Internet used to be primarily a content resource. Now it’s also interactive – very interactive – and this will help your business if you just get into it.
